Harinezumi Camera


Digital Harinezumi: Lo-fi coolness! USA Video Blog from Some Like It Shot on Vimeo.



"Creating warm, dreamy and surprising videos, the tiny Harinezumi camera by Superheadz was inspired by the Super 8mm silent film of the '60s and can take two hours of footage (without sound), whilst being compact enough to carry with you just about anywhere. Don't feel like filming? The Harinezumi also takes colour-saturated, dreamy still photos." - Urban Outfitters
